Output 58e0afa179ee201112616de33de5f50beb272cff85ae045bd00b58612507d318:98

value
28307
script pubkey
OP_0 OP_PUSHBYTES_20 e6801e665e684ec959276fef5428cfecdfd44558
address
bc1qu6qpuej7dp8vjkf8dlh4g2x0an0ag32cq9elxw
transaction
58e0afa179ee201112616de33de5f50beb272cff85ae045bd00b58612507d318